Robert Lewandowski agrees to join Chicago Fire in MLS
Summary

Robert Lewandowski has reached a full agreement to join the Chicago Fire as their new franchise player. The decision follows a recent visit he made to the club, where he explored the facilities and the city. This transfer marks a significant moment in his career and is expected to elevate the level of competition in MLS. Lewandowski is anticipated to finalize the move next week.
